What is MotoAlliance?
MotoAlliance operates as a premier provider of high-performance powersports accessories, catering to a diverse demographic of off-road enthusiasts. Their product portfolio, which includes heavy-duty winches, snow plows, and specialized cab heaters, is engineered for durability and reliability in extreme environments. Headquartered in the Minneapolis north metro area, the company distinguishes itself through a direct-to-consumer distribution model that prioritizes affordability without sacrificing technical excellence.

How much funding has MotoAlliance raised?
MotoAlliance has raised a total of $304K across 2 funding rounds:

Debt (2020): $150K with participation from PPP
Debt (2021): $154K led by PPP
